SARS
The etiologic agent of SARS and the surprising nature of its discovery.
A new coronavirus, eventually known as SARS-CoV, was the etiologic agent behind the SARS (Severe Acute Respiratory Syndrome) outbreak in South Asia in 2002–2003. This finding surprised many people because, up until that point, coronaviruses were only known to infect humans with minor respiratory diseases like the common cold. This specific coronavirus strain caused massive respiratory problems and had a high death rate. 
Preventive and curative methods for treating SARS
SARS is prevented by avoiding contact with infected people, donning protective gear such as gloves and masks, washing hands often, and maintaining excellent respiratory hygiene. Supportive care, like oxygen therapy and mechanical breathing, treats SARS symptoms. Yet, the efficacy of antiviral medications like ribavirin and interferon has been questioned.
